Small Business Economy Continues To Grow Modestly

Sep 8, 2014

NEW YORK, Sept. 8, 2014 /PRNewswire/ -- Newtek Business Services, Inc. NASDAQ: NEWT, The Small Business Authority®, announced today the release of the SB Authority Index of small business indicators for July 2014 which reached 128.72 points.  Approved SBA lending volumes, the Russell Microcap Index, and Newtek Merchant Processing volume led the increase. The SB Authority Index is up 0.70% from June 2014.  On a year-over-year comparison, the SB Authority Index is up 6.98%.

Barry Sloane, Chairman, President and CEO of The Small Business Authority® commented, "The small business economy seems to be picking up a little bit of steam, despite a lack of robust growth in new employment hires. The low interest rate environment continues to make the financing market for equity and debt fertile, as well as encourages consumers to spend instead of save."
